No one answer, as there is no one construction worker. It will depend on the craft that you work in, and WHERE you are working. A skilled crane operator in a major city may make 8-9 times as much as an unskilled laborer in a rural area. Welders may make more than carpenters, electricians more than masons, etc.

Unemployment is a force that leads to greater competition in the workforce and a reduction in wages. A person might not be paid as much to do a job as a former worker. Unemployment forces more people to apply for jobs that are unskilled because they cannot find the ones they are skilled for.
